Nintendo President and CEO Satoru Iwata has announced he is returning to work after recovering from surgery.

Iwata stepped away from his duties back in June to have a tumor removed from his bile duct. According to the exec, he has lost weight but is feeling healthier.

The Nintendo boss has been under a lot of pressure this year, as Wii U sales have failed to meet investors' expectations. With the upcoming launch of Amiibo, the company's NFC-based figurine platform, and Super Smash Bros. for Wii U, here's to hoping a refreshed and renewed Iwata is up to the task of getting the Big N back on its way to success.
